The Azure Cloud Engineer will be responsible for designing, implementing, maintaining, and optimizing cloud infrastructure while ensuring security, scalability, and operational excellence. The role requires close collaboration with DevOps, security, and application teams to support business-critical platforms and cloud initiatives.
- Design, deploy, and manage Microsoft Azure cloud infrastructure across enterprise environments.
- Implement Infrastructure as Code (IaC) solutions using ARM Templates, Bicep, or Terraform to automate deployments.
- Configure and manage Azure services including Virtual Machines, App Services,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S), Storage Accounts, Azure SQL, Managed Instances, Virtual Networks, Network Security Groups, and Load Balancers.
- Implement identity and access management solutions using Azure Active Directory (Microsoft Entra ID).
- Configure and maintain Azure Backup, disaster recovery solutions, and Azure Site Recovery environments.
- Monitor cloud infrastructure performance using Azure Monitor, Log Analytics, and Application Insights.
- Apply cloud security best practices and implement Azure security controls to protect systems and data.
- Optimize cloud resources and spending through Azure Cost Management practices.
- Support CI/CD pipeline implementation and maintenance using Azure DevOps or GitHub Actions.
- Troubleshoot infrastructure issues, improve reliability, and contribute to continuous cloud platform enhancements.
- Create and maintain technical documentation, operational procedures, and infrastructure standards.
The ideal candidate should have strong experience managing Azure environments, cloud automation, infrastructure security, and enterprise-scale deployments. The role requires both technical expertise and strong collaboration skills to work effectively across engineering teams.
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field.
- 8+ years of hands-on experience working with Microsoft Azure cloud technologies.
- Strong experience with Azure networking, including Virtual Networks, VNet Peering, ExpressRoute, and VPN configurations.
- Good understanding of Azure Active Directory (Entra ID), identity management, and access control.
- Experience managing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S) and container-based environments.
- Proficiency in scripting using PowerShell and/or Bash.
- Experience implementing Infrastructure as Code solutions, preferably with Terraform.
- Hands-on experience supporting CI/CD pipelines using Azure DevOps or similar tools.
- Strong understanding of cloud security principles and Azure security best practices.
- Experience with cloud monitoring, logging, and troubleshooting tools.
- Knowledge of Windows and Linux administration.
- Experience with automation tools such as Ansible is a plus.
- Familiarity with multi-cloud environments such as AWS or Google Cloud is an advantage.
- Azure certifications such as AZ-104, AZ-305, or AZ-400 are highly desirable.
- Strong analytical, troubleshooting, communication, and documentation skills.
- Ability to work independently while collaborating effectively within a team.
